Have a look at the accessories page at www.oxycheq.com, $7 for a cheap t-piece. All you need is some plastic pipe, just get a suitably sized t-piece for a couple of quid at most. If you want fancy then you can glue a 5/8" BSP male nipple on the end to screw into a DIN valve. I've never used one, I just stick the cell in the flow of gas from the valve. Not very scientific but it works.

Then again when I use my OxyGuess home made analysor it gets within 1% of the reading from a real proper one but I have modified the cell by fitting a cap to it with 2 small holes drilled in it so the pressure created by the gas flow does not affect the reading. And I have lots of welding O2 at work so can callibrate it dead easily against 100%.

The article states that "to get an accurate reading the measurement should be taken at one atm." It appears that once you get a steady reading with a constant gas flow you turn the cylinder off and then wait for the reading to remeasure the trapped gas. I assume this capability is what the money is for. I have no idea how significant the change in the measurement is + given the best estimate/not the same for everyone effects of nitrox it may not be worth the money. On the other hand, I suppose getting the most accurate reading possible is a very good thing. Rgds Bryan
